To request a DVD or CD
Log in to your
ILLiad account
Select the
Audiovisual
request form, fill it out, and submit.
To request microfilm
Log in to your
ILLiad account
Select the
Book
request form, fill it out, and submit.
If you are requesting microfilm of a newspaper, put the name of the newspaper in the Title field and the Author field.
